Introduction

 

Al-Burhan Grammar School is an independent day school in Birmingham. Catering exclusively for girls, it nurtures an Islamic ethos and provides a warm and welcoming learning environment for a cohort of bright pupils aged 11-16. [1]

 

ABGS, as the school is commonly referred to, boasts a comprehensive curriculum aimed at enhancing girls’ learning across all the key domains. Besides the common subject options, like English, mathematics, natural sciences, technology and humanities, the school also offers bespoke Living Islam and Quranic Studies modules and includes Urdu and Arabic in its languages syllabus.

 

Within the scope of the Learning Outside the Classroom (LOtC) programme, girls have every opportunity to explore their leadership capacity. Aimed at maximising pupils’ transferable skills, the pursuits of the programme combine religious education with teamwork, ensuring that the holistic development of pupils integrates different aspects of morality, faith and manners. From a pastoral perspective, Al-Burhan is deeply committed to the well-being of its students, providing a robust framework of care and guidance. The school encourages girls to broaden their horizons by engaging in a wide range of extra-curricular activities, spanning from rigorous academic competitions to impactful charitable initiatives. ABGS prioritises students’ welfare, cultivating a nurturing environment where they can confidently discover and refine their unique talents and capabilities.

Open Events for Al-Burhan Grammar School 11 Plus (11+) Entry

 

ABGS doesn’t hold formal Open Days. Instead, it advises that all interested families reach out to the school to schedule a visit, which typically includes a tour of the facilities and meetings with teachers.

 

Al-Burhan Grammar School 11 Plus (11+) Admissions

 

To register for a place (this can be done as early as Year 5), use the online admission form available at the bottom of this page, which should be submitted together with the following items:

 

– A passport-sized photograph of the applicant, with her name and birthdate written on the back 

– A copy of the applicant’s birth certificate or the identification pages of her passport

– Most recent school report 

– Most recent SATs scores (if applicable)

 

Please note, the registration fee of £50 is non-refundable. In the next stage of the admissions process, your daughter will be invited to the school to sit an entrance test, taking place in either December or March of Year 6. Al-Burhan will notify you of your daughter’s results within four weeks of the exam, and if she’s offered a place, you will be asked to confirm it with a payment of a deposit and admission fees. 

 

Please note that some applicants and their parents may be invited to the school for interviews as part of the admissions process. 

 

Al-Burhan Grammar School 11 Plus (11+) Exam Format

 

The Al-Burhan Grammar School 11+ exam consists of the following papers:

 

  • English (60 minutes)
  • Mathematics (60 minutes)

 

The English paper examines both comprehension and writing skills, including inference, spelling, vocabulary and punctuation. Marks will be awarded for good use of imagination, creativity, form, purpose, organisation, cohesion and sentence structure in the writing section.

 

The maths exam assesses your daughter’s problem-solving abilities and arithmetic skills. The paper will include questions on numbers, measurements, geometry, algebra and statistics.
